Chewy's Story

Chewy was an owner surrender due to a number of behavioral issues that developed due to him having Littermate Syndrome that wasn't properly addressed. When his sister was sent back to the breeder, he stopped eating, sometimes for weeks, and wouldn't come inside. He lost trust in humans and has made leaps and bounds since he was brought in to the rescue. <br/><br/>He goes on regular socialization walks in pet-friendly stores and now greets people when he's with a trusted trainer. His recall has improved, and his fearfulness is greatly reduced. He has warmed up to all of the other dogs in the house, in particular, the puppies. He wants to play with them and is quite gentle. He has attended classes through Alaska Dog Boarding & Training with his current foster. He has a great bed stay inside the house, and is a wonderful protector of the backyard. He loves to lay out on the back deck and survey his yard.
